About the Journal
Walisongo Medical and Clinical Journal (WMCJ) is an open-access, peer-reviewed journal that employs a double-blind review system, published by the Faculty of Medicine, Universitas Islam Negeri Walisongo Semarang, Indonesia. This journal is committed to publishing high-quality articles as a medium for disseminating ideas, innovations, and the latest findings that contribute to the improvement of health services, medical practice, and the development of humane and ethical healthcare.
WMCJ focuses on publishing scholarly works in the fields of basic and clinical medicine, stem cell-based regenerative therapies, medical technology innovations, and public health studies relevant to the advancement of science and medical practice. Its scope includes the publication of empirical research articles, literature reviews (including systematic reviews and meta-analyses), as well as case reports related to basic medicine, clinical practice (such as oncology, internal medicine, neurology, and orthopedics), clinical trials, and evidence-based therapies. In addition, this journal accommodates studies on public health, disease prevention, bioethics, and the integration of medical science with the values of spirituality, humanity, and ethics, supporting the development of a more holistic approach to medical practice.
